Private Eyes, originally performed by Hall and Oates and released in 1981, was covered recently by Sleeping At Last; the indie-rock musical project.
It was featured in Grey's Anatomy, season 10's episode 19.

Jill Andrews did this brilliant cover of Bonnie Tyler's "Total eclipse of the heart" that was featured on episode 12, Season 10 of Grey's Anatomy, the mid-season finale..
Egyptian composer Hisham Nazih; known for his his unorthodox use of handling musical instruments, pairing up with one of the best Egyptian female vocalists; Noha Fekry, came up with this super soundtrack for an Egyptian TV show called Nekdeb lw olna mabenhebesh (We lie if you say we don't love).

Moon river is one of the most iconic soundtracks of all time. I mean, how couldn't it be when "Breakfast at Tiffany's"; the movie it was featured in was on of the best movies ever produced.
You all heard it a million times and more by the voice of beautiful Audrey Hepburn, but today, we get to experience it with the voice of Ben E. King.
